Klappentext A comic masterpiece about love! art and the banking crisis - by the author of Skippy Dies. What links the Bank of Torabundo! www.myhotswaitress.com! an art heist! a novel called For Love of a Clown! a four-year-old boy named after TV detective Remington Steele! a lonely French banker! a tiny Pacific island! and a pest control business run by an ex-KGB man? You've guessed it... Zusammenfassung While marooned at his banking job in the bewilderingly damp and insular realm known as Ireland! Claude Martingale is approached by a down-on-his-luck author! Paul! looking for his next great subject. Claude finds that his life gets steadily more exciting under Paul's fictionalizing influence; he even falls in love with a beautiful waitress.
